A Bristol-based business is seeking a Senior HR Partner to support strategic direction and talent management. The role involves building relationships with senior managers and facilitating organizational change. Candidates should have substantial HR experience and ideally possess a CIPD qualification. This position offers a competitive salary of £53,000 - £87,500 per annum plus an excellent benefits package.
